Planning Activity in Westgate Hill

In the last 24 months, 67 planning applications were submitted near Westgate Hill. Of these, 65% were approved, with an average decision time of 84 days.

This is below the national average of approximately 87%, which may reflect stricter local policies, sensitivity of the area, or higher levels of speculative applications. Pre-application advice is particularly worthwhile near Westgate Hill.

The average decision period of 84 days exceeds the 8-week target for minor applications but falls within the 13-week target for major schemes. Applicants should plan for approximately 12 weeks from submission to decision.

The most common application types near Westgate Hill were full planning applications (27), tree works (11), discharge of conditions (8). Full planning applications account for 40% of all submissions, covering new builds, change of use, and works that go beyond permitted development rights.

In terms of development scale, 1 medium-scale application, 57 smaller schemes were submitted. The absence of major applications suggests the area is primarily characterised by smaller-scale improvements and extensions rather than large new developments.

4 planning appeals were lodged, of which 1 was allowed and 3 were dismissed (25% success rate).
